Youth Clubs
The Y.M.C.A.’s Y Youth Clubs are starting off 1989 with a burst of new energy, offering everything from outdoor exploration activities to life skills.
For eight to 10-year-olds there is the Junior Y Club, which has an emphasis on social and environmental awareness in activities where children can meet friends and have fun. It aims to give an introduction to the Y.M.C.A. and its activities. Term one activities include visits to the Christchurch Cathedral, the Epicenter, exploring the seashore and the park, and gaining a “Y” fitness certificate.
